Scofield Reference Bible Notes
Romans 2

Rom 2:1-16—(5) The Gentile pagan moralizers no better than other pagans.

Rom 2:1 Therefore thou art inexcusable, O man, whosoever thou art that judgest: for wherein thou judgest another, thou condemnest thyself; for thou that judgest doest the same things.

inexcusable

Rom 1:20; 3:19.

thou judgest another, thou condemnest thyself

2Sa 12:5-7; Mat 7:1-2; Jhn 8:9.

Rom 2:2 But we are sure that the judgment of God is according to truth against them which commit such things.

judgment of God

Rom 3:6, 19; 1Co 6:9-10.

Rom 2:4 Or despisest thou the riches of his goodness and forbearance and longsuffering; not knowing that the goodness of God leadeth thee to repentance?

riches

Rom 9:23; Eph 1:7; Eph 2:4, 7.

forbearance

Rom 3:25.

longsuffering

Exo 34:6.

repentance

Repentance. Rom 11:29. (Mat 3:2; Act 17:30.)

Rom 2:5 But after thy hardness and impenitent heart treasurest up unto thyself wrath against the day of wrath and revelation of the righteous judgment of God;

against

in.

Rom 2:6 Who will render to every man according to his deeds:

render to every man

Pro 24:12; Jer 17:10; Rev 20:12-13.

Rom 2:7 To them who by patient continuance in well doing seek for glory and honour and immortality, eternal life:

immortality

incorruption. See 1Co 15:42.

eternal life

Life (eternal). Rom 5:10-21. (Mat 7:14; Rev 22:19.)

Rom 2:8 But unto them that are contentious, and do not obey the truth, but obey unrighteousness, indignation and wrath,

contentious, and do not obey

Act 7:51; 17:5, 32.

Rom 2:9 Tribulation and anguish, upon every soul of man that doeth evil, of the Jew first, and also of the Gentile;

Gentile [See also Rom 2:10.]

Greek.

Rom 2:11 For there is no respect of persons with God.

no respect of persons

Deu 10:17; Act 10:34.

Rom 2:12 For as many as have sinned without law shall also perish without law: and as many as have sinned in the law shall be judged by the law;

sinned

Sin. Scofield Romans 3:23, note.

law

1Co 9:21; Gal 2:15.

in

under. See Rom 3:19.

Rom 2:13 (For not the hearers of the law are just before God, but the doers of the law shall be justified.

the lawthe law

a law. The statement is general, true of "a law," any law.

Rom 2:15 Which shew the work of the law written in their hearts, their conscience also bearing witness, and their thoughts the mean while accusing or else excusing one another;)

Which

In that they.

shew the work of the law

1Co 5:1.

their conscience also bearing witness

Act 24:25; 1Co 5:1.

their thoughts the mean while accusing or else excusing one another

their reasonings one with another accusing or else excusing them.

Rom 2:16 In the day when God shall judge the secrets of men by Jesus Christ according to my gospel.

gospel

Gospel. Rom 10:8, 15-16. (Gen 12:1-3; Rev 14:6.)


Rom 2:17-29—(6) The Jew, knowing the law, is condemned by the law.

Rom 2:17 Behold, thou art called a Jew, and restest in the law, and makest thy boast of God,

restest in the law

Rom 2:23; Jhn 5:45; Jhn 9:28-29.

Rom 2:18 And knowest his will, and approvest the things that are more excellent, being instructed out of the law;

knowest his will [but really does not]

Rom 3:2; Luk 12:47-48.

Rom 2:22 Thou that sayest a man should not commit adultery, dost thou commit adultery? thou that abhorrest idols, dost thou commit sacrilege?

commit sacrilege

Or, rob temples.

Rom 2:23 Thou that makest thy boast of the law, through breaking the law dishonourest thou God?

breaking the law [See also Rom 2:25, 27.]

Sin. Scofield Romans 3:23, note.

Rom 2:24 For the name of God is blasphemed among the Gentiles through you, as it is written.

the name of God is blasphemed

Isa 52:5.

through

because of.

blasphemedas it is written

2Sa 12:14; Isa 52:5.

Rom 2:26 Therefore if the uncircumcision keep the righteousness of the law, shall not his uncircumcision be counted for circumcision?

righteousness

Scofield Romans 10:3, note.

Rom 2:27 And shall not uncircumcision which is by nature, if it fulfil the law, judge thee, who by the letter and circumcision dost transgress the law?

uncircumcision

the uncircumcision, i.e. the Gentiles.

the law

Law (of Moses). Rom 2:12-27; 3:19-21, 27-28, 31; Rom 4:13-16.. (Exo 19:1; Gal 3:1-29).

Rom 2:28 For he is not a Jew, which is one outwardly; neither is that circumcision, which is outward in the flesh:

he is not a Jew

Scofield Romans 9:6, note.

Rom 2:29 But he is a Jew, which is one inwardly; and circumcision is that of the heart, in the spirit, and not in the letter; whose praise is not of men, but of God.

in the spirit

Scofield Romans 7:6, note.
